Take a short drive north toward the Town of Mesilla and you will find their annual Cinco De Mayo Fiesta. The celebration begins Saturday from noon to 10-pm, then Sunday noon to 7pm, May 3-4. The event includes live entertainment, and more than 20 vendors of arts and crafts, games and food booths. Children’s activities include amusement rides, jumping balloon, and piñata bas. Visitors are advised to bring folding chairs. No alcohol, smoking or pets allowed in the plaza.

Admission is free. Information: (575) 524-3262, ext. 116

If you are not up to drive, then take a trip to Wet-n-Wild water park in Anthony. El Paso radio station 104.3 HitFM boasts the largest Cinco de May Festival in the area on Sunday May 4th. There will be two different party areas with DJ’s mixing your favorite hits at the Wild Island Wave Pool. Along with the main stage hosting live rock and Spanish bands including Radio la Chusma, Cabalgata, Trip Wire, Sonora Escandalo, Brown Betty, Conjunto Majestad, Cantina Flys, Salvador Hernandez and Brother Strange.
